As the Head of SHEQ, reporting into the Senior Leadership team, you will manage a team of H&S Advisors and Managers in enforcing SHEQ practises across multiple retail construction sites on a nationwide basis. You will have an integral role in ensuring the safety and wellbeing of the onsite teams and wider business.

Reporting to the Senior Leadership Team on all aspects of Safety, Health, Environment, and Quality performance, ensuring SHEQ objectives align with overall business strategy
Site visiting, auditing and providing on-site H&S support to ensure compliance, identify risks and drive a positive safety culture across all projects.
Confident approach to accident and incident investigation and reporting, including root cause analysis and corrective / preventive actions
Implementation and effective communication of health and safety policies to all levels of the organisation, ensuring workforce engagement and understanding.
Identify, assess and control SHEQ risks across all projects; maintain and update company risk registers and emergency plans.
Conduct and oversee site auditing standards, ensuring regular inspections and compliance reviews are completed and reported accurately.
Preparation and delivery of in-house health & safety and SHEQ training, including inductions, toolbox talks, and leadership safety sessions
Detail-oriented approach with the ability to produce accurate reports and KPI dashboards for senior management and clients, providing analysis and recommendations for improvement
Assessing and approving RAMS (Risk Assessments and Method Statements) to ensure suitability, compliance and practical implementation on site
Ensure full legal and regulatory compliance with health, safety, environmental and quality legislation, liaising with regulatory authorities when necessary
Lead environmental initiatives, including waste reduction, pollution prevention, sustainability practices and carbon management across sites
Maintain robust quality assurance systems, oversee internal / external audits and manage non-conformances to uphold company and client standards.
